1 min readThe official launch of the One Million Coders Programme is currently underway at the Kofi Annan ICT Centre in Accra, as government kicks off an ambitious initiative aimed at equipping Ghanaian youth with critical digital and coding skills.

The programme, which begins with a pilot phase in the Greater Accra, Ashanti, Bono, and Upper East regions, is drawing over 500 participants from Accra, Kumasi, Sunyani, and Bolgatanga to mark its commencement.

Speaking ahead of the launch, Minister of Communications, Digital Technology, and Innovations, Samuel Nartey George, revealed that talks are ongoing with international tech leaders Google and Amazon to help shape the structure and delivery of the programme.
